Big Meech’s Daughter: Who is Big Meech’s daughter? – Big Meech is a member of the Black Mafia family who, along with his brother, was sentenced to 30 years in prison for criminal enterprise (drug trafficking) and money laundering.

Big Meech and his younger brother Terry Lee “Southwest Tee” Flenory founded the Black Mafia Family (BMF) in 1985. In the early 2000s, they founded BMF Entertainment as a hip hop music promotion agency and label.

Big Meech was arrested in 2005 and sentenced to 30 years in prison with his brother in 2008 for criminal enterprise (drug trafficking) and money laundering.

Big Meech is serving his sentence at the Sheridan Federal Correctional Institution and is scheduled to be released on May 5, 2028, around his 60th birthday.

Big Meech still has five years to serve as he is now scheduled to be released in 2028 instead of 2031, after his 30-year sentence was reduced by a few years.

Who is Grand Meech?

Demetrius Edward “Big Meech” Flenory Sr., born June 21, 1968 in Detroit, Michigan, was a member and co-founder of the Black Mafia family and was sentenced to 30 years in prison for continuing criminal enterprise (drug trafficking) and money. whitening.

He grew up in a low-income neighborhood with his younger brother, Terry Lee “Southwest Tee” Flenory, who later became the partner of a drug dealer. Big Meech dropped out of high school at a young age and began selling drugs, first in a small business, before moving into a larger operation.

Big Meech and his brother moved to Atlanta, Georgia in the early 1990s, where they formed the Black Mafia Family, also known as BMF. The organization specialized in transporting cocaine and other drugs across the country and quickly became one of the country’s largest drug cartels.

Under Big Meech’s leadership, BMF became famous for its extravagant lifestyle, which included flashy cars, expensive jewelry, and celebrity ties. Members of the organization were also known for acts of violence and intimidation and were shunned by many rivals.

Around 2003, Big Meech and his brother Terry began feuding, causing divisions within the organization. Terry Flenory moved to Los Angeles to run his own organization while Big Meech remained at the main distribution center in Atlanta. In 2003, the two had a heated argument and barely spoke to each other.

In a conversation with the brothers overheard by the DEA, Terry expressed concern that his brother Big Meech’s excessive partying was falsely drawing attention to their work. When they were indicted, the government had 900 pages of typed conversation transcripts recorded on Terry’s cell phone over five months.

In November 2007, the brothers pleaded guilty to continuing criminal operations and were sentenced in September 2008 to 30 years in prison for running a nationwide cocaine trafficking ring from 2000 to 2005. Big Meech is serving time at the Sheridan Federal Correctional Institution and is scheduled to be released on May 5, 2028, around his 60th birthday.

Terry Flenory was released in 2020 after being granted compassionate release due to his medical condition and efforts by federal prisons to release some inmates to stop the federal spread of the COVID-19 pandemic.

Following the same guidelines, Big Meech also requested his release. But a federal judge dismissed the suit, ruling that it was premature to grant him release because his criminal record had not changed and suggested he was still active as a drug lord. He also said his disciplinary history included offenses such as cell phone possession, phone use, etc. Weapon use and drug use.
